Fortnite is one of the popular battle royal games available for smartphones and PCs. You can get Fortnite on Android TV and Android TV Box on version 8.0 or higher. To install the Fortnite game on your TV, your Android TV must have at least 2 GB RAM. Unfortunately, the game is not available on the Play Store. So, you have to sideload it on your Android TV.
How to Sideload Fortnite on Android TV
1. Open Google Play Store on your Android TV.

2. Click on the Search icon and search for the Downloader app.
3. Pick up Downloader by AFTVnews app from the search result.
4. Click on the Install button to get the Downloader app on Android TV.
5. After installing the app, open your Android TV Settings menu.
6. In the Android TV Settings page, click on the Device Preference option.

7. Then, choose Security & Restrictions.

8. Select Install Unknown Apps and switch on the Downloader toggle.

9. Now, open the Downloader app on your Android TV.
10. Enter the URL of AFTVnews Plugin (browser.aftvnews.com)

11. Install this plugin. Without this plugin, you cannot install any APK files on your TV.
12. Then, enter the Fortnite APK Android TV URL.
13. Hit Go and click on the Install button to get the game.
14. To play the Fortnite game, you need to connect gaming controllers on your Android TV.
